Data and code associated with the paper 'Mode-Specific Coupling of Nanoparticle-on-Mirror Cavities with Cylindrical Vector Beams'

Abstract

Data and code associated with the following paper: V. Vento et al, Nano Lett. 2023 A thorough explanation of the experiment performed is available there. The name of each sub-folder and file in Maps_data_code.zip indicates the corresponding figure number ("FIG #") and the type of content ("raw_data", "data", "plot", "analysis", "calculation", "simulation"). The Raman maps data are analyzed through the script Raman_maps_analysis.m. The photoluminescence maps data in the supplementary information are analyzed through the script PL_maps_analysis.m. Used softwares: Matlab R2021a, Python 3.9, Comsol Multiphysics 5.6
